Ingredients Overview
Essential Ingredients for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ini – Easy & Healthy
Here’s what you’ll need to whip up this fresh and delightful dish. Each ingredient plays a crucial role, enhancing both flavor and nutrition.
-
Chicken Thighs (4-6 pieces, boneless and skinless)
Protein-packed and juicy, chicken thighs offer a more flavorful experience compared to chicken breasts. -
Zucchini (2 medium, sliced)
A low-calorie vegetable that adds fiber and essential nutrients to the recipe. -
Bell Peppers (1 red and 1 yellow, sliced)
Rich in vitamins C and A, they provide a sweet crunch that complements the dish. -
Red Onion (1 large, sliced)
Adds depth of flavor and sweetness when roasted. -
Olive Oil (3 tablespoons)
A heart-healthy fat that enhances the flavor and assists in cooking. -
Garlic (4 cloves, minced)
Infuses the dish with a robust flavor while offering health benefits. -
Dried Oregano (2 teaspoons)
A quintessential Mediterranean herb that imparts a lovely, aromatic quality. -
Dried Rosemary (1 teaspoon)
Compliments the chicken beautifully and adds an earthy note. -
Salt and Pepper (to taste)
Essential seasonings that elevate the dish’s flavors. -
Lemons (2, juiced)
Fresh lemon juice brightens and enhances all the flavors, and it’s also packed with vitamin C.

How to Prepare the Perfect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ini – Easy & Healthy: Step-by-Step Guide
Ready to create your delectable dish? Let’s dive into the straightforward steps for preparing the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ini.
-
Preheat the Oven: Set your oven to preheat at 425°F (220°C). This high heat is crucial for achieving that perfect roast.
-
Prepare the Chicken:
In a mixing bowl, combine the chicken thighs, olive oil, minced garlic, dried oregano, dried rosemary, salt, and pepper. Make sure each piece is well coated. This step not only flavors the chicken but also ensures it stays moist while baking. -
Chop the Vegetables:
While the chicken is marinating, wash and slice your zucchini, bell peppers, and red onion. Aim for uniform sizes to ensure even cooking. -
Arrange on the Sheet Pan:
Place the marinated chicken thighs in the center of a large sheet pan. Surround the chicken with the chopped vegetables. Drizzle with lemon juice for a burst of freshness. -
Toss Together:
Using tongs or your hands, toss the vegetables gently with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Ensure they are evenly distributed around the chicken. -
Bake the Dish:
Place the sheet pan in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) and the vegetables are tender. You can broil the dish for an additional 2-3 minutes for a beautifully caramelized finish, if desired. -
Check for Doneness:
Use a meat thermometer to check the chicken thickness. It should be juicy and cooked through, while the vegetables will be slightly charred, giving them a delightful flavor. -
Rest and Serve:
Once the dish is out of the oven, allow it to rest for 5 minutes before serving. This helps with redistribution of juices in the chicken, ensuring every bite remains succulent. -
Plate Up:
Serve the chicken thighs alongside the roasted vegetables, garnished with fresh parsley or additional lemon wedges if desired. -
Enjoy:

How to Store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ini – Easy & Healthy: Best Practices
Storing leftovers of your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ini is simple and can help minimize waste while providing delicious meals throughout the week.
Refrigeration
- Cool Completely: Allow the dish to cool to room temperature before storing.
- Store in Airtight Containers: Transfer any leftovers into airtight containers. Proper sealing keeps the flavors intact and prevents moisture loss.
- Consume Within 3-4 Days: For optimal freshness, eat refrigerated leftovers within 3-4 days.
Freezing
- Prep for Freezing: If you want to store the dish for longer, portion it into freezer-safe containers. Ensure that there’s some space for expansion as freezing can create extra pressure.
- Label Containers: Don’t forget to label your containers with the date to keep track of how long they’ve been stored.
- Freeze for Up to 3 Months: The dish can be frozen for up to 3 months, ensuring you always have a quick meal on hand.
Reheating
- Thawing: If frozen, remove the container from the freezer and let it thaw in the refrigerator overnight.
- Oven Reheat: To maintain the dish’s texture and flavor, reheat in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for about 15-20 minutes or until heated through.
- Microwave Option: You can microwave individual portions on a microwave-safe plate, heating in 1-minute intervals until warm.

FAQs: Frequently Asked Questions About Sheet Pan Mediterranean Chicken & Zucchini – Easy & Healthy
1. Can I use chicken breasts instead of thighs?
Yes, you can! Chicken breasts will work well but may become dry if overcooked. Adjust the cooking time accordingly, as breasts typically cook faster.
2. How can I make this dish vegetarian?
For a vegetarian option, consider substituting chicken with chickpeas, mushrooms, or cubed tofu, ensuring to adjust the cooking time as necessary.
3. What can I serve with this dish?
It pairs well with grains like quinoa or couscous, garlic bread, or a light salad for added freshness.
4. Can I prepare this in advance?
Absolutely! You can marinate the chicken and chop the vegetables ahead of time. Just store them separately in the refrigerator until you’re ready to bake.
5. How do I know when the chicken is fully cooked?
Using a meat thermometer is the best way to check. The chicken should reach an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C) to ensure it’s safe to eat.
6. Is it possible to make this dish spicy?
Definitely! Add fresh or dried chili flakes/pepper to the marinade or even toss in jalapeños for a spicy kick.
